TF签名

TF
首页 > TF签名 > 正文内容

Essential Insights into iOS Signing Policies

admin1年前 (2025-03-21)TF签名330

Essential Insights into iOS Signing Policies

In the ever-evolving world of mobile application development, understanding iOS signing policies is crucial for developers looking to create and distribute apps on Apple’s platform. At its core, iOS signing involves a set of rules and protocols that ensure applications are secure, properly identified, and compliant with Apple's guidelines. This article aims to provide essential insights into these policies, emphasizing their importance and the steps developers must take to navigate them effectively.

Firstly, iOS signing policies are designed to maintain the integrity of the operating system and protect user data. Each application must be signed with a valid certificate issued by Apple, which verifies the identity of the developer. This process not only authenticates the application but also prevents unauthorized modifications. By ensuring that only trusted developers can distribute apps, Apple mitigates the risk of malware and enhances user trust in the iOS ecosystem.

Essential Insights into iOS Signing Policies

To begin with, developers must enroll in the Apple Developer Program to obtain the necessary certificates and signing identities. This program offers various membership options, including individual and organizational memberships. Each option has its benefits, such as access to beta software, advanced app capabilities, and the ability to distribute apps on the App Store. Once enrolled, developers can create signing identities and provisioning profiles, which are essential for testing and distributing applications.

Provisioning profiles establish a link between the app and the device on which it will run. They contain information about the app’s bundle identifier, the signing certificate, and the devices allowed to run the app. Developers must generate the appropriate provisioning profiles based on their testing and distribution needs, whether for development, testing, or App Store deployment. This process ensures that the app is correctly identified and authorized for use on specified devices.

Moreover, understanding the difference between development and distribution signing is critical. Development signing is used for testing apps on physical devices, allowing developers to debug and refine their applications in a real-world environment. In contrast, distribution signing is required for submitting apps to the App Store or distributing apps through enterprise channels. Each signing method has its unique configurations, and developers must follow Apple's guidelines to avoid rejections during the app review process.

It is also essential for developers to stay updated on Apple’s changes to signing policies, as the company frequently revises its requirements. For example, Apple has introduced new policies around app privacy, data usage, and security that developers must adhere to. Failure to comply can result in application rejection during the review process or even the suspension of developer accounts. Therefore, developers should regularly review the Apple Developer documentation and support resources to ensure they are aligned with current policies.

Essential Insights into iOS Signing Policies

Furthermore, automating the signing process can significantly enhance efficiency for development teams. Tools like Fastlane can streamline signing and deployment, allowing developers to focus more on coding and less on administrative tasks. Utilizing automation not only saves time but also reduces the chances of human error, resulting in a smoother development process.

In conclusion, a solid understanding of iOS signing policies is vital for developers aiming to succeed in the Apple ecosystem. By adhering to these policies, developers can ensure their applications are secure, reliable, and compliant with Apple’s stringent guidelines. This foundational knowledge will ultimately lead to a better development experience and increase the likelihood of successful app distribution and user satisfaction. Adapting to these policies not only safeguards their developers but also reinforces trust with users, making it a critical area of focus in mobile development.

扫描二维码推送至手机访问。

版权声明:本文由MDM苹果签名,IPA签名,苹果企业签名,苹果超级签,ios企业签名,iphoneqm.com发布,如需转载请注明出处。

转载请注明出处https://www.iphoneqm.com/TF/1518.html

分享给朋友:

相关文章

test flight兑换码 懂的(testflightapp兑换码)

test flight兑换码 懂的(testflightapp兑换码)

# test flight兑换码 懂的 在如今的数字时代,开发者和用户之间的交流比以往任何时候都更加紧密。尤其是在**应用程序测试**和新版发布的过程中,*TestFlight*作为苹果公司的一...

testflight兑换码2025(testflight微信兑换码)

testflight兑换码2025(testflight微信兑换码)

# TestFlight兑换码2025:如何获取和使用 在数字化时代,Apple的TestFlight成为开发者们测试和分发应用的重要工具。随着更多应用进入市场,许多用户和开发者对“TestFl...

test flight兑换码如何获得(testflight兑换码在哪弄)

test flight兑换码如何获得(testflight兑换码在哪弄)

# test flight兑换码如何获得 在现代移动应用的开发过程中,测试版的发布往往是一个重要的环节。尤其是对iOS开发者而言,Apple提供的 **TestFlight** 平台,使得测试应...

testflight的兑换码怎么获取(testflight兑换码获取教程)

testflight的兑换码怎么获取(testflight兑换码获取教程)

## TestFlight的兑换码怎么获取 在苹果的生态系统中,TestFlight作为开发者进行应用测试的重要工具,越来越受到关注。对于那些想要体验未发布应用的用户来说,获取TestFligh...

testflight什么兑换码能输入(testflight兑换码怎么获取)

testflight什么兑换码能输入(testflight兑换码怎么获取)

### TestFlight什么兑换码能输入 在移动应用开发中,**TestFlight**是苹果公司推出的一款极受欢迎的测试工具。它允许开发者将尚未上线的应用程序分享给特定用户进行测试,而这些...

testflight兑换码怎么找(testflight兑换码怎么来的)

testflight兑换码怎么找(testflight兑换码怎么来的)

# TestFlight兑换码怎么找 在开发和发布iOS应用程序的过程中,TestFlight是一种非常重要的工具。它允许开发者在正式上线前,邀请用户测试应用的可用性与稳定性。在这个过程中,**...

现在,非常期待与您的又一次邂逅

我们努力让每一次邂逅总能超越期待

  • 高效满意
    高效满意

    专业的技术团队

  • 性能稳定
    性能稳定

    响应速度快,放心有保障

  • 用户体验
    用户体验

    响应式布局,兼容各种设备

  • 持续更新
    持续更新

    不断升级维护,更好服务用户